Richardson, Sandra – Contemporary Issues in Technology and Teacher Education (CITE Journal), 2009
This article describes experiences from a professional development project designed to prepare in-service eighth-grade mathematics teachers to develop, explore, and advance technological pedagogical content knowledge (TPCK) in the teaching and learning of Algebra I. Ruopp, Faye; And Others – Mathematics Teacher, 1997
Provides examples of the mathematics explored in a project that involved teachers in seminars in which they solved problems that focused on algebraic thinking across the grades. Presents the project as a model for staff development for teachers across grade levels. (DDR)
